Trump: I 'destroy' careers of Republicans who say bad things about me

Source: MSN/The Hill

President Trump bragged about his prowess in defeating the Republicans who oppose him, saying at an Ohio rally that he "destroys" the careers of GOP politicians who dare defy him.

"How do you get 100 percent of anything? We always have somebody who says 'I don't like Trump, I don't like our president, he destroyed my career,' " Trump said.

"I only destroy their career because they said bad things about me and you fight back and they go down the tubes and that's OK," he added.

Trump didn't name names, but he's on a winning streak in GOP primaries, as candidates he's backed have repeatedly defeated those he sided against.
